Use clamp() instead of min(max()) to make the code easier to
understand.
Signed-off-by: Shirin Kaul <shirin.kaul11@gmail.com>
---
dr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/umr.c |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/umr.c b/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/umr.c
index 29488fba21a0..92b76ee65779 100644
--- a/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/umr.c
+++ b/dr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/umr.c
@@ -1014,7 +1014,7 @@ static int _mlx5r_umr_zap_mkey(struct mlx5_ib_mr *mr,
MLX5_IB_UPD_XLT_ATOMIC;
max_log_size = get_max_log_entity_size_cap(dev, access_mode);
max_page_shift = order_base_2(mr->ibmr.length);
- max_page_shift = min(max(max_page_shift, page_shift), max_log_size);
+ max_page_shift = clamp(max_page_shift, page_shift, max_log_size);
/* Count blocks in units of max_page_shift, we will zap exactly this
* many to make the whole MR non-present.
* Block size must be aligned to MLX5_UMR_FLEX_ALIGNMENT since it may
